    摘要: A method and apparatus to meter ink for electrographic printing is disclosed. An ink loading mechanism having an anilox roller fills ink from an ink supply into cells in the anilox roller having a plurality of valleys and lands that form the cells. The ink loading mechanism causes the valleys to be full or nearly full with the ink. The anilox roller rotates in a first direction. In one embodiment, a soft blade positioned slightly below surface of the lands removes ink from the cells and causes the valleys to be partially filled as the anilox roller rotates. A hard blade positioned at the surface of the lands to clean residue of ink on the surface of the lands as the anilox roller rotates. In another embodiment, a blanket roller rotationally engaged with the anilox roller pulls ink out of the cells and causes the valleys to be partially filled. The blanket roller rotates in a second direction. A first cleaning blade cleans tops of the lands of the cells.

    摘要: A printing apparatus or printing system that uses multiple print engines to form an image on a substrate. The printing apparatus or printing system may be a surface printing system or a reverse printing system. Each of the multiple print engines has at least one color station. The color stations are arranged in the print engines and between the multiple print engines based on whether the printing system is a surface printing system or a reverse printing system to control the order in which colorant is formed on a substrate. Multiple print engines allow for, among other things, a greater color gamut and therefore assists in expansion of the standard color gamut.

    摘要: A dual mode imaging system includes an ink jet device for imaging non-erasable media and a write device for imaging erasable media. A media transport subsystem is provided for supplying non-erasable and erasable media to one of the ink jet device and the write device. A heat source is incorporated into the media transport subsystem, and particularly in connection with a guide baffle of the ink jet device, the heat source heating erasable media to a temperature suitable for imaging at the write device.

    摘要: A fusing apparatus includes a fusing roll and a backing roll that define a nip at which toner applied to marking material is fixed to paper under high pressure. A surface of the fusing roll includes a semi-conductive metal-oxide surface. Grounded conductive guides are arranged at the entrance and at the exit of the nip defined by the fusing roll and the backing roll.
